Cobourg Farmers' Market
One of the oldest markets in Ontario, Cobourg's Farmers' Market was established in 1839 and offers locally produced goods and certified organic produce. …

Waterfront Wisdom Pathway Unveiling Ceremony
The Waterfront Wisdom Pathway is a collection of 26 banners created by local Indigenous artists Rick Beaver and Koren Smoke of Alderville First Nation and displayed on the lampposts along the Cobourg waterfront. …
